Salut à tous!
Voilà, j'ai créé un programme de capture d'écran (le serveur) qui renvoit la capture automatiquement sur le FTP de mon site. Mais le problème, c'est que le contrôle Inet a l'air d'uploder les fichiers images d'une manière très cahotique, bien qu'avec les fichiers texte ça ne pose pas le moindre problème.
Bref, dans mon module client qui permet de récupérer l'image précédemment uploadée, je me sert aussi de Inet avec ce code de download qui marche parfaitement :
Dim strURL As String Dim bData() As Byte ' Variable de données Dim intFile As Integer ' Variable FreeFile strURL = _ "http://monsiteinternet/capture.jpg" intFile = FreeFile() ' Affecte à intFile un fichier inutilisé.
' Le résultat de la méthode OpenURL est placé dans le ' tableau d'octets qui est alors enregistré sur disque. bData() = Inet1.OpenURL(strURL, icByteArray) Open "c:\capture.jpg" For Binary Access Write _ As #intFile Put #intFile, , bData() Close #intFile
|
Voilà, ma question est : Est-il possible de modifier ce code pour obtenir l'effet inverse, qui va me permettre d'uploader correctement les fichiers images?
Merci pour votre éventuelle aide!